Why Most “Green” Products Are Just Marketing Gimmicks

You know those ads that say, “Buy this and save the world!”? Well, not everything that claims to be eco-friendly actually is. I once bought a “green” cleaning spray, only to find out it was full of harmful chemicals—so much for helping the planet! A lot of eco-friendly products are just clever marketing tricks designed to get you to pay more for things that don’t work any better than regular stuff. Companies will slap a “green” label on plastic packaging and call it “eco-conscious.” But the reality is, it’s still just more waste. If you really want to help the environment, read labels carefully and avoid those shiny, greenwashed products. Stick to genuine eco-friendly brands and research their practices.
